Purpose
Function to test if an expression evaluates to NULL
Syntax
ISNULL(<expr>)
See Also
EMPTY(), ISALPHA(), ISBLANK(), ISDIGIT(), NVL(), SET NULL, SET NULLDISPLAY
Description
The ISNULL() function will return True (.T.) if the specified expression, <expr> is NULL otherwise False (.F.).
Example
select account_no, isnull(last_name) from customer;
